STC60187 Mahsette-Kuiuab, Chief of the Cree Indians, plate 22 from volume 1 of Travels in the Interior of North America, engraved by Pierre Joseph Tavernier (1787-p.1845) 1843 (aquatint) by Bodmer, Karl (1809-93) (after); Private Collection; The Stapleton Collection; Swiss, out of copyright

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ases Mahsette-Kuiuab, the esteemed Chief of the Cree Indians. Plate 22 from volume 1 of "Travels in the Interior of North America" engraved by Pierre Joseph Tavernier, beautifully captures the essence and strength of this Native American leader. The aquatint technique used by Karl Bodmer brings out intricate details, making this portrait truly remarkable. Mahsette-Kuiuab's imposing presence is enhanced by his traditional body paint, which symbolizes both his tribal identity and warrior status. His piercing gaze reflects years of wisdom and experience as he gazes into the distance. This image serves as a powerful reminder of the rich cultural heritage and resilience of Native American tribes in North America. The artist's skillful rendering allows us to appreciate every nuance in Mahsette-Kuiuab's expression, emphasizing his role as a respected figure within his community. As we observe this portrait, we are transported back in time to an era when indigenous people thrived on these lands. This print is part of a private collection known as The Stapleton Collection. Its inclusion here provides us with an opportunity to delve deeper into our understanding and appreciation for Native American history and culture. It serves as a testament to their enduring legacy that continues to shape modern-day America.
